Binary package hint: pidgin

The pt-BR version of pidgin has a bug in the translation of the typing
notification message.

When my contact starts to type, pidgin shows in the chat window:
"<Contact> está digitando". This is the correct translation for brazilian 
portuguese of "<Contact> is typing". That's ok.

If my contact stops typing, pidgin shows the following message in english 
instead of show that in brazilian portuguese:
"<Contact> has stopped typing" (in portuguese, the translation is: "<Contact> 
parou de digitar".
